


Dr. Geoffrey Gillen, MD
Dr. Geoffrey Gillen, MD is an obstetrician gynecologist in Gretna, LA and has over 20 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from LSU Health Sciences Center New Orleans School of Medicine in 2004. He is affiliated with medical facilities East Jefferson General Hospital and West Jefferson Medical Center. He is accepting new patients.
